ISS Group has received a significant award from Chevron for the deployment of its BabelFish production data monitoring technology in the operations information center of the $46 billion Gorgon LNG project. The contract, valued at $2.5 million over 12 months includes the BabelFish product line, services and support. BabelFish integrates data from disparate real-time systems into a ‘holistic’ overview of complex processes.
Other recent wins for ISS include a six month software and services upgrade contract for Maersk Oil Qatar. ISS management reports that its sales pipeline is the strongest for a decade. Analyst Microcap forecasts $22 million sales for 2012, giving ISS a ‘strong buy’ rating following the announcement. ISS’ share price has risen by 28% since the announcement.
ISS Group has a resale agreement with Schlumberger for sale of BabelFish to the upstream oil and gas segment. The contract is estimated at a $20 million value over the five year period that ends in 2013.
